4 Chilton St, Casey is a 4 bedroom, 2 bathroom House with 2 parking spaces and was built in 2014. The property has a land size of 510m2 and floor size of 184m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in September 2016.

The size of Casey is approximately 2.6 square kilometres. It has 4 parks covering nearly 27.0% of total area. The population of Casey in 2016 was 5758 people. By 2021 the population was 6471 showing a population growth of 12.4%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Casey is 30-39 years. Households in Casey are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Casey work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 69.10% of the homes in Casey were owner-occupied compared with 72.20% in 2016.
